AD expresses solidarity

Alternattiva Demokratika expressed solidarity with Vincent Farrugia and Geitu Mercieca who were victims of violent attacks in separate incidents over the past two weeks.

AD chairman Michael Briguglio said that in a democracy, debate was the way forward and violent attacks were condemnable.

The director general of the Chamber of Small and Medium Enterprises - GRTU, Vince Farrugia, suffered serious injuries to his face when he was allegedly attacked by Sandro Chetcuti, a GRTU council member, at the GRTU offices in Valletta on Thursday.

Mr Chetcuti has been charged with Mr Farrugia's attempted murder. He is pleading not guilty.

The deputy general secretary of the General Workers' Union, Geitu Mercieca was allegedly attacked in a Valletta coffee shop by Carmelo Vella, 45, who had been fired after 25 years of service as a security guard with the union. He is also facing criminal charges in court and had pleaded not guilty.
